Why are oil change prices so different from one shop to another?

Well there are multiple reasons for this so lets break down the main ones which are costs, quality and process. All of these factors will determine if you are getting a good value.


COST
- This will include everything from the cost of the person performing the service to the cost of the parts used.

  1. Labor - Not all employees cost the same. A young technician in training will cost much less than an experienced seasoned technician. Where this can matter for your basic oil change is important. An inexperienced technician is more likely to make a mistake that can become a major issue down the road. If your oil change comes with an inspection, as most of them do, an experienced technician will be much more knowledgeable on what to look for in order to keep your car safe on the road.
  2. Parts - Low quality oil is very cheap compared to a high quality oil with a high rating. The same is true for the filter. A cheap filter does not effectively remove contaminants like a good quality one. Good quality oil and filter can cost as much as three times the cheap option so you really need to know what you are paying for.


QUALITY
- The quality of the labor you receive and the parts that are installed can make all the difference.

  1. Labor -  What training and experience does the person changing the oil on your car have? This can be the difference between a stripped drain plug requiring a new pan to be installed and a properly installed and one torqued to the proper specification.
  2. Parts - Not all parts are created equal. There is a very big difference between a highly rated high quality oil and some of the basic low rated oils on the market. The same is true for the filter. Filters have different qualities inside and one will do a much better job then the next. This can have a big impact long term to your engine since these parts are there to protect your engine. That's why you are getting them replaced!


PROCESS/VALUE
- What is getting done during your oil change?

  1. Most shops will be replacing your oil and your filter with new but ask. Some places actually only replace the oil and the filter is extra.
  2. Check and top off fluids. This is common practice but its worth asking if they checked and topped off if found low. 9 out of 10 cars will take some washer fluid and that is not free so find out if that is part of the service.
  3. Inspection? Some shops will perform an inspection but some do not. There might be a very big range on what is all looked at. This can be anything from a verbal “we looked at your tires and brakes” to “we performed a full digital inspection of the vehicle with pictures and videos”. The idea behind these inspections is to keep the car safely and reliably on the road for a long time so a good thorough inspection is a much better value. 
  4. Reset your maintenance indicator. That pesky light or message on the dash. Not all shops have the knowledge or tools to properly reset these very helpful reminder systems.
  5. What else do they offer? 
  6. Can they perform a good inspection? 
  7. If things are found can they take care of them for you? 
  8. Do they offer a ride to work?
  9. Or a loaner car during repairs? 
  10. How about a car wash? 


All of these things add “value” so understand what you are paying for. 

Remember, the reason you change the oil in the first place is to take care of the engine so it will last for years to come. Consider the “value” you are receiving. Just putting some oil in the car is not good enough. Make sure its high quality and done professionally.
